Things Remembered on the Block

| Jim Tierney

Italian eyewear group Luxottica hopes to sell the Highland Heights, OH-based gifts cataloger/retailer Things Remembered in the next four months for about $180 million.

IAC Bags Shoebuy.com

| Jim Tierney

IAC/InterActiveCorp, whose properties include HSN and the Cornerstone Brands catalogs, is acquiring Shoebuy.com, an online footwear merchant.

Mixed First Quarter for NBTY

| MCM staff

For its fiscal first quarter ended Dec. 31, nutritional supplements manufacturer/marketer NBTY saw net income decline 23%, despite an 8% increase in sales.
